Linux中如何用命令删除目录
-
要在Linux中使用命令删除目录,你可以使用”rm”命令或”rmdir”命令。这两个命令的用法略有不同,具体使用哪个命令取决于你想要删除的目录是否为空。
1. 如果你要删除的目录为空,你可以使用”rmdir”命令。该命令用于删除空目录。使用以下命令:
rmdir 目录名例如,如果要删除名为”test”的空目录,你可以使用以下命令:
rmdir test2. 如果你要删除的目录不为空,你需要使用”rm”命令。该命令用于删除文件和非空目录。使用以下命令:
rm -r 目录名请注意,在使用”rm”命令删除非空目录时,需要添加”-r”选项以递归删除目录及其内容。
例如,如果要删除名为”test”的非空目录,你可以使用以下命令:
rm -r test如果你想删除目录时不显示任何提示,请添加”-f”选项:
rm -rf 目录名请小心使用”-f”选项,因为它将强制删除目录及其内容,无论其是否为空。
使用这些命令删除目录时,请确保你有删除目录的权限,并且确认你真的要删除该目录,因为删除后将无法恢复。
2年前 -
在Linux系统中,可以使用rm命令来删除目录。以下是使用命令删除目录的几种方式:
1. 删除空目录:
为了删除一个空目录,可以使用以下命令:
“`
rm -d /path/to/directory
“`
其中,/path/to/directory是要删除的目录的路径。2. 删除非空目录:
如果要删除一个非空目录,则需要使用-r或者-R选项,这样rm命令会递归地删除目录及其子目录中的所有文件和文件夹。例如:
“`
rm -r /path/to/directory
“`
或者
“`
rm -R /path/to/directory
“`3. 删除目录及其内容但不提示确认:
如果要删除目录及其内容,但不提示确认,则可以使用-f选项。例如:
“`
rm -rf /path/to/directory
“`
这个命令会强制删除目录及其子目录中的所有文件和文件夹,而不会给出任何警告或提示。4. 删除目录及其内容,并显示删除过程:
如果要删除目录及其子目录中的所有内容,并且在删除过程中显示每个删除的文件和文件夹,则可以使用-v选项。例如:
“`
rm -rv /path/to/directory
“`5. 删除多个目录:
如果要删除多个目录,可以指定多个目录路径。例如:
“`
rm -r /path/to/directory1 /path/to/directory2
“`
这个命令会递归地删除目录1和目录2及其内容。需要注意的是,删除目录是一个非常危险的操作,因为一旦删除后无法恢复。因此,在删除目录之前,应该仔细检查并确保要删除的目录是正确的,并且确保不会误删其他重要文件或目录。另外,使用rm命令删除目录时,请谨慎使用-f选项,以免误删重要文件。
2年前 -
在Linux中,可以使用命令行删除目录。下面是删除目录的方法和操作流程:
1. 使用rm命令删除目录(非空目录):
– 语法:rm -r 目录名
– 示例:rm -r myfolder
– 解释:使用-r参数递归地删除目录,并删除目录下的所有文件和子目录。请注意,这个命令会无提示地永久删除目录和目录中的所有内容,请谨慎使用。2. 提示确认删除(可选):
– 如果你想在删除目录之前询问确认,可以使用-i参数,如下所示:
– 示例:rm -ri myfolder
– 解释:-i 参数会要求你对每个要删除的文件或目录进行确认。输入”y”表示确认删除,输入”n”表示取消删除。3. 使用命令删除目录(空目录):
– 如果目录是空的,可以使用rmdir命令删除它。
– 语法:rmdir 目录名
– 示例:rmdir myfolder
– 解释:rmdir命令只能删除空目录。如果目录不为空,rmdir会报错,你需要先使用rm命令删除目录中的文件和子目录。4. 删除目录和目录下的内容(包括隐藏文件):
– 如果你想删除目录及其内容(包括隐藏文件),可以使用命令:
– 语法:rm -rf 目录名
– 示例:rm -rf myfolder
– 解释:-rf参数组合了-r和-f参数。-r参数用于递归删除目录及其内容,-f参数用于强制删除,不提示确认。这个命令会永久删除目录和目录中的所有内容,请谨慎使用。总结:
在Linux中,使用rm命令可以删除目录。使用-r参数可以递归地删除非空目录,使用-rf参数可以强制删除目录及其内容。使用rmdir命令可以删除空目录。请谨慎使用删除命令,以免误删重要文件或目录。2年前